Himalayan Care Hands (HCH) is a Nepali non-government organisation,initially set us as a side project in 2011 by the founding members of Himalayan Leaders and friends from the travel and tourism industry, teachers, university professors and social workers.
Since 1989, the founding members of Himalayan Leaders have been involved in many social projects and were eagerly looking forward to an official structure. Several big projects have been already rolled out under the Himalayan Care Hands governance, among them the construction of a hospital in the Dolakha district, solar energy projects, earthquake relief or a new e-library.
Himalayan Care Hands aims to achieve sustainable development in every project by concepts like empowerment, train the trainer and long term strategy forecasting to assure every project is self sustaining after three years.
